When two clouds having huge amount of positive and negative charges approach each other then?
When the magnitude of the accumulated charges becomes very large, the air between the two clouds (with unlike charges), which is an insulator, no longer resists these clouds. As a result, the negative and positive charges meet, producing streaks of bright light and sound due to electric discharge.
What happens to the electric force between two charges when the distance is tripled?
Explanation: The electrostatic force is directly related to the product of the charges and inversely related to the square of the separation distance. Tripling one of the charges would serve to triple the force. Tripling the distance would serve to reduce the force by a factor of nine.

Why a charged body loses its charge when we touch it with our hand?
Answer: The human body is an electrical conductor. As a result, when we come into contact with a charged object, our bodies conduct their charges to the Earth. That is why, if we contact a charged body with our hand, it loses its charge.

Is attraction a true test of electrification?
No. The attraction between two bodies can also be observed when one body is charged and other is uncharged because of induced charge on the uncharged body.

Is your hair charged after being combed?
When a comb is run through your hair charges pass between your hair and the comb, so the comb becomes charged either positively or negatively, and the hair oppositely charged. When the comb is brought close to paper an opposite charge is induced in the paper, and the opposite charges attract.
How are electric charges transferred?
Three ways electrons can be transferred are conduction, friction, and polarization. In each case, the total charge remains the same. This is the law of conservation of charge. Conduction occurs when there is direct contact between materials that differ in their ability to give up or accept electrons.
What has no charge at all?
Proton—positive; electron—negative; neutron—no charge. The charge on the proton and electron are exactly the same size but opposite. The same number of protons and electrons exactly cancel one another in a neutral atom.
How can charges affect the charging process?
During charging by conduction, both objects acquire the same type of charge. If a negative object is used to charge a neutral object, then both objects become charged negatively. In order for the neutral sphere to become negative, it must gain electrons from the negatively charged rod.
